I don't really know why it took me so long, but I didn't become a King Sunny Ade fan until about 8 years ago when I bought Best of the Classic Years, a collection of material culled from his 1967-1974 recordings.  Once smitten, I, of course, couldn't believe that he had never become an international star, especially since there was a real push in the early 1980s - when he was with Island Records - to expand his audience.  As for tonight's mix, I tried to incorporate material from various stages of his career.  I also owe the website http://globalgroovers.blogspot.com/ thanks for posting several of his out of print albums.
